Understanding Pelvic Floor Physiotherapy
Pelvic floor physiotherapy is a form of physiotherapy that focuses on the muscles, ligaments, and tissues that support the pelvic organs. These muscles play a crucial role in bladder and bowel control, sexual function, and overall pelvic health. When these muscles are weak or not functioning properly, it can lead to pain, discomfort, and various pelvic disorders.

Pelvic Floor Physiotherapy Edmonton South FAQs
During your first session, your pelvic health physiotherapist will conduct a comprehensive assessment, including discussing your medical history and symptoms. A physical examination of the pelvic area may be performed to evaluate muscle strength, coordination, and any areas of pain or dysfunction. Based on this assessment, a personalized treatment plan will be developed.
